The point of tracking wine is not just to save information. It is to make that information useful later. This comparison hub is for the moments when you are deciding whether memory, notes, photos, spreadsheets, or a dedicated tool will actually hold up in real life.

How to use this hub

What matters when choosing a wine memory system

Good comparisons should answer practical questions: Will this system be easy enough to use in the moment? Will it still help later when you are in a store, at a restaurant, or trying to recommend a bottle? Will it keep entries structured enough to search without creating too much friction?
